There's a rhythm to tennis that goes beyond the match scores and tournament brackets, a deeper conversation about the culture, personalities, and stories that shape the sport. Beyond The Baseline: SI's Tennis Podcast with Jon Wertheim lives in that space. Hosted by Sports Illustrated's esteemed journalist Jon Wertheim, this isn't just a recap of last week's winners; it's a thoughtful exploration of everything happening on and off the court. You'll hear Wertheim's seasoned analysis, born from decades covering the game, which cuts through the noise to explain why a particular strategy worked or what a surprising result really means for a player's season. The conversations here are the highlight, featuring a roster of incredible guests that includes top players, legendary coaches, insiders, and even figures from outside tennis who bring a fresh perspective. Each episode feels like a candid, behind-the-scenes discussion, offering listeners a sense of being in the room for talks they wouldn't hear anywhere else. For anyone who appreciates the nuance of a well-placed volley or the intrigue of a tour controversy, this podcast delivers a consistently engaging and intelligent take. It’s the kind of show that deepens your understanding of the game, making you feel like part of an informed conversation about the sport you love.
